July in China

Wednesday July 1, 2009
July enjoys the dubious title of "Wettest Month in China". (It only wins by one day, on average, over May, June and August though, so it's not that bad.) There’s no getting around it. Welcome to the stew pot: July in China is hot and wet. Hot and very wet in the south like Guangzhou and Yangshuo…hot and wet in the center like Shanghai…hot and a little less wet in the north like Beijing.

But hey, after all, it is summer. Most places are hot and humid in July! Get your quick-dry clothes organized and head to China for the summer.
